Why Choose St Johns Antigua for an All-Inclusive Stay?

St Johns Antigua combines all the elements of an exceptional all-inclusive destination. The Antiguan capital enjoys a privileged location, surrounded by crystal-clear bays such as Dickenson Bay, Hodges Bay and Runaway Bay. These coastal areas host international-calibre all-inclusive resorts with direct access to fine-sand beaches.

The island boasts a stable tropical climate with over 300 days of sunshine annually, ensuring ideal conditions to make the most of the resorts' outdoor facilities. Steady trade winds naturally moderate the temperatures, creating a pleasant atmosphere even in peak summer.

St Johns's rich culture adds an authentic touch to all-inclusive stays. From the vibrant Market Street stalls and colonial facades of Heritage Quay to the laid-back vibe of beach bars, the island delivers a true Caribbean immersion alongside the convenience of all-inclusive packages.

What Does All-Inclusive Cover in St Johns Antigua?

The all-inclusive resorts of St Johns Antigua offer particularly generous packages. Dining typically includes multiple buffet and à la carte restaurants, showcasing local and international cuisine at no extra cost. Antiguan specialities such as fungee, grilled fish and tropical fruits feature regularly on the menu.

Drinks are unlimited, encompassing local rum cocktails, Caribbean beers, wines and soft drinks served across various bars throughout the resorts. Many properties also provide in-room bar service and self-service drink stations.

As for activities, all-inclusive packages cover non-motorised water sports (kayak, paddle, snorkelling), tennis, beach volleyball and pool access with aqua animations. Supervised kids' clubs cater to families with age-appropriate pursuits, while evening entertainment programmes ensure diverse nightly diversions.

Best Areas for an All-Inclusive Resort

Dickenson Bay is home to several acclaimed all-inclusive resorts, fronting a white-sand beach nearly 2 kilometres long. This sheltered bay offers calm waters perfect for the water sports included in all-inclusive packages. Its proximity to St Johns centre allows easy excursions to cultural sites.

Hodges Bay appeals with its more intimate setting and upscale resorts offering premium all-inclusive experiences. This area enjoys excellent connectivity to the international airport, just 15 minutes away via included transfers.

Five Islands draws travellers seeking all-inclusive resorts in a pristine environment. This peninsula features private coves and included excursions to exceptional snorkelling sites. Resorts here often provide extended all-inclusive options with motorised sports.

When to Go All-Inclusive in St Johns Antigua?

High season runs from December to April, the ideal time for an all-inclusive stay in St Johns Antigua. Temperatures range between 24°C and 28°C with moderate humidity thanks to the trade winds. This dry period delivers maximum sunshine for enjoying the resorts' outdoor amenities.

The shoulder season from May to July strikes a fine balance with more affordable all-inclusive rates and still-favourable weather. Temperatures remain comfortable and rainfall is limited, allowing full enjoyment of included water sports.

August to November marks the hurricane season, yet Antigua's all-inclusive resorts benefit from the natural shelter of the Lesser Antilles. Rates are highly attractive with fewer crowds, ensuring a more exclusive ambience in the resorts.

Popular Activities and Excursions

All-inclusive packages in St Johns Antigua typically grant access to exceptional snorkelling sites. The coral reefs of Cades Reef and wrecks reachable from Dickenson Bay boast remarkable marine biodiversity, with equipment provided by the resorts.

Catamaran excursions to nearby cays are flagship activities, included or available for a modest supplement. These outings reveal secluded beaches, swims with stingrays and beach barbecues.

The golf courses at Cedar Valley and Jolly Harbour are accessible from all-inclusive resorts, often with preferential rates. History buffs enjoy included trips to Nelson's Dockyard in English Harbour, a UNESCO World Heritage site.

Land-based pursuits include hikes to Shirley Heights for sunset views, pineapple plantation visits and guided tours of St Johns's local markets.

Practical Tips for Your All-Inclusive Stay

Bookings and Transfers: All-inclusive resorts generally include airport transfers from V.C. Bird International Airport, 10-20 minutes away depending on your location. Early booking secures the best rates and availability during high season.

Though everything is included, it's customary to tip exceptional staff. Budget 5-10 USD per day per person to reward outstanding service.

Health and Formalities: No specific vaccines are required for Antigua. Resorts typically have infirmaries and can direct you to St Johns medical centres if needed. The local currency is the Eastern Caribbean dollar, but USD is widely accepted.

To maximise your all-inclusive experience, download the resorts' apps for advance restaurant and activity bookings. Pack biodegradable sunscreen and personal snorkelling gear for optimal comfort during included water pursuits.
